Which is the suitable method for detection of nitrogen present in food and fertilizer

One of the most used methods for determining nitrogen in organic compounds was proposed by Johan Kjeldahl in 1883 [17]. This method is known as Kjeldahl digestion, and it has been widely used for nitrogen determination on food, beverages, meat, feed, grain, manure, waste water, soils, and plant tissue
